TORONTO, March 26, 2015 /CNW/ - TD Bank Group (TD) (TSX
and NYSE: TD) announced today that the nominees listed in the
management proxy circular dated February 19,
2015 were elected as directors of TD. The detailed
results of the vote for the election of directors held at its
Annual Meeting earlier today in Toronto,
Ontario are set out below.
Each of the following 17 nominees proposed by management was
elected as a director of TD:

About TD Bank Group
The Toronto-Dominion Bank and its subsidiaries are collectively
known as TD Bank Group ("TD" or the "Bank"). TD is the sixth
largest bank in North America by
branches and serves more than 24 million customers in three key
businesses operating in a number of locations in financial centres
around the globe: Canadian Retail, including TD Canada Trust, TD
Auto Finance Canada, TD Wealth (Canada), TD Direct Investing, and TD
Insurance; U.S. Retail, including TD Bank, America's Most
Convenient Bank, TD Auto Finance U.S., TD Wealth (U.S.), and an
investment in TD Ameritrade; and Wholesale Banking, including TD
Securities. TD also ranks among the world's leading online
financial services firms, with approximately 9.7 million active
online and mobile customers. TD had CDN$1.1
trillion in assets on January 31,
2015. The Toronto-Dominion Bank trades under the symbol "TD"
on the Toronto and New York Stock
Exchanges.
